Political Issues
Topics or matters concerning the governance of a society, including policies, legislation, political ideologies, and public administration.
Watchdog
An individual or group that acts as a protector or guardian against illegal, unethical, or unfair practices, especially in public affairs.
Freedom Of The Press
The right to circulate opinions in print without censorship by the government, protected under the First Amendment of the U.S. Constitution.
First Amendment
An integral part of the U.S. Constitution's Bill of Rights that protects freedoms concerning religion, expression, assembly, and the right to petition the government.
